Latent super heater vs platen super heater vs pendant super heater

Super heater
Super heater is useful for increasing the cycle efficiency of the power plant. super heater converts the saturated steam that is generated from drum into super heated steam and is sent to turbine. Super heater increases the steam temperature by keeping the pressure constant. super heated steam are usually in the range of 540 deg Celsius.

Types of super heater:
Latent super heater: 
This super heater is placed at the back pass of the boiler. It gains heat through convection from flue gas. It is the primary super heater that heats the steam coming from the steam drum. It helps to remove the water carry over, hence the name latent.It is place in low temperature zone of furnace so it is also called as low temperature super heater. The steam from latent super heater passes to the platen super heater for further heating.

Platen Super heater:
platen is a vertical single loop placed in the furnace with many parallel tubes carrying steam. platen has set of closly packed tubes appearing like plate. they are place in the upper part of the furnance. they pick up heat enterily by radiation as it is placed in the furnace top.

The platen coils are place 600mm- 1000mm apart to avoid formation of ash build up.

with increase in steam flow the steam temperature from the platen super heater  decreases. and with decrease in steam flow  the steam temperature increases This is because at lower steam flow steam absorbs greater heat and becoming hotter at low load.

pendant Super heater:
Pendant super heater is a vertical or horizontal multi loop super heater placed in the convection section of boiler with one or many parallel tubes carrying steam. the pendant tubes are place with space. It is normally vertically hanged from top, but also can be found as horizontal. The heat transfer is by a combination of radiation and convection but predominantly by the latter. With increase in steam load the temperature of the steam increases.



both pendant and platen super heater are required in a boiler to get to attain high steam temperature needed.Their characters can complement each other to get a fairly constant temperature at all loads thus minimum attemperation is required.

Geared variable speed coupling / Geared Hydrodynamic coupling

The principle:
The geared variable speed coupling combines the hydro dynamic coupling and Mechanica Gear in one compact unit.
The geared variable speed coupling controls the speed of the driven machine precisely, quickly.

Uses:
It is used to control the speed of the Driven Machine,Vary the power transmitted Reduce the power consuption, Increases the productivity of operation. Motor can start at no load

Design and function:
*The hydrodynamic geared coupling consist of double helical gear integrated in a housing with a split   horizontal body.
*The gear box is located before the hydrodynamica coupling.
*In hydrodynamic coupling there are two wheels, pump wheel abd turbine wheel. pump wheel is          conected to the drive machine. and the turbine wheel is conected to the driven machine.
*The pump wheel rotates at constant motor speed  and the turbine wheel rotates atvariable speed.
*Using the hydro dynamic principle the fluid is transmitted from the pump wheel to the turbine wheel at variable output speed.
*The scoop varies the coupling filling. The filling amount determines the power transmitted and the    speed of the driven machine.
*An actuator varies the speed of the scoop tube, in this way speed can be controlled.
*Working oil is supplied to the hydrodynamic coupling for varying the speed
*lube oil is supplied to the gear box.
*working and lube oil circuits are seperate.

The actuator is Electro hydraulic actuator for quick and precision operation of the scoop. A simple 4-20 MA is requires to control the scoop position.

The motor will start with no load conditions and smoothly accelerate even with machines with large moment of inertia. This happens because the hydrodynamic coupling is empty during the motor starting, so it seperates the motor from the driven machine so that the motor runs at no load condition.
starting the motor at no load conditions are important for equipments having large moment of inertia or with processes with initially large load.

Classification Steel Pipes and Tubes

Steel pipe & tubes are classified by the following methods:
  1. Manufacture: Method Broadly Classified as Seamless & Welded.
    • Seamless method is further classified as Hot Finished & Cold Drawn.  
    • Welded are classified as ERW, SAW, CDW, SW, MMAW.
  2. Steel Chemistry: Carbon steel, Alloy steel, Stainless Steel.
    • Carbon Steel are further classified as low, Medium, high carbon, manganese steel.
    • Alloy steel are further classified by composition of chrome & moly.
    • Stainless steel are classified by their various composition of Nickel, crome, moly etc.   
  3. End Use;
    • Tubes are used to transferred heat load through its walls (Thickness) 
    • Pipes are used to transfer heat loads through its Bore

Precautions to be taken before entering Electrostatic precipitator for maintenance

Following are the safety precautions must be taken before enering the esp
1.Valid work permit must be taken for working
2.Switch off the High voltage power supply using disconnecting switch and lock the disconneting          switch in off position
3.when the disconnecting switch is in off position the emmitting electrode of respective field gets          earthed directly
4.Then discharge the static charge of Electrostatic precipitator field using earthing rods
5.The earthing rod clamps must be properly connected to the earth
6.The ESP internals must be cooled down sufficiently
7.Rapping motors are switched off and power should be isolated.
8.The Oxygen level must be measured before entering the ESP
9. If dust is accumulated, it must be removed and area must be clean                                           10.Hand lamps and tools for work must be connected to 24v supply
11.It is always safe to carry out work atlest with a team of two persons inside ESP.

Proximate and Ultimate Analysis of coal

Coal can be analysed by two methods
(i) Proximate Analysis
(ii) Ultimate Analysis

(i) Proximate Analysis
The analysis of moisture content, fixed carbon, volatile matter and Ash content of coal is called proximate Analysis of coal

Analysis of Moisture Control in coal:
1-2 gms of powdered coal is taken in a dry crucible and heated for 105deg c for 1 hour is cooled over concentrated h2so4.

% of moisture content =( (W-W1)/W) x 100

where W is the 1-2 gms weight of coal powder before heating
W1 - Weight of coal powder after heating at 105 for 1 hour

Analysis of volatile Matter in coal
1-2 gms of coal is taken in a platinum crucible and heated in a furnace at 950 deg c for 7 min and it is cooled over as explained earlier

% of volatile matter in coal (W1-W2)/W1  x100

W1 - Weight of coal powder after heating at 105 for 1 hour
W2 - Weight of coal powder after heating at 950deg for 7min

Analysis of fixed carbon and Ash
1-2 gms powedered coal is taken in a platinum crucible with lid and carefully heated until to remove all volatile matter and then the lid is removed and stongly heated at 750deg c until all carbanaeous content are reonved then it is cooled

% of ash = (ash weight / coal powder weight) x 100
% of fixed carbon = 100 -(% moisture content+ % of volatile matter + % of  ash content)

ULTIMATE ANALYSIS
It is the analysis of element wise coal composition. It is helpful in finding the % of carbon, hydrogen, nitrogen,sulphur and oxygen content.

STEAM DRUM CONTROL ELEMENTS

The purpose of the drum level controller is to bring drum level upto a level during the startup and to maintain the level at the constant load.The decrease in the level will uncover the boiler tubes and expose them to high temperature and leads them to failure. Increase in the level may interfere the steam and moisture separation and will lead to moisture carry over to turbine and reduce boiler efficiency.


Steam flow is the rate of steam leaving the boiler- the demand. water flow is the rate of feed water flow in to the drum- the supply. Drum level reflects the amount of water in the boiler - the invetory

when there is change in the boiler load , suppose boiler load increases, the steam flow demand will be higher than the supply feed water and so the drum water level reduces. so in such a event the controller opens the feed control valve and increases the drum level.


There are types of drum level control.

single element drum level control
Two Element drum level control
Three element drum level control

The use of one of these method will depend upon boiler size and the load changes.

Single element drum level control:

This is the simplest and least effective form of control

Two Element Drum level Control
The two element drum level control can be best applied to single drum boiler where the feed water is at constant pressure. It gets rwo proportional signal from drum trasmitter and mainsteam transmitter.






The steam flow from the boiler transmitts the output signal which acts as a set point for the feed water controller. so that there will be balance between the steam flow and feed water flow. If the steam flow increases due to the load increases, The controller compares the setpoint of the steam flow with the feed flow and to match the set point it opens the feed control valve to increase the feed flow this is called feed forward flow.

The drum level transmitter sends signals to the drum controller which further trims the setpoint of the feed water flow set by the steam flow. Because the drum controller can compensate for the flow measurement errors and unmeasured load disturbances like blow down or steam circuit leakage. this is called cascade controll.


Three Element Drum level control
The three element drum level control maintains the drum level by monitoring the drum level, feed water flow  and steam flow.It provides tighter control for drum level with fluctuating steam load and ideal for a system which suffers from fluctuating feed water pressure or flow.

The three level controller uses three transmitter or process variables to maintain the drum level.
Three Element Drum level control is used in plant where multiple boiler feed water pumps run in parallel to meet the pressure rating of the steam drum, so that it can fill the water in the drum.. 
When the steam flow from the boiler increases , it sets a setpoint to the feed water controller so that the feed water control valve opens according to it. further the drum level controller further trims the set point as mentioned earlier in the two element drum control. If any of the pump pressure reduces and as the feed water valve opens to maintain the water in the drum , the feed water pressure reduces as the valve opens so in order to avois this the valve must be opened gradually for decreasing the feed water pressure this is achieved by taking the feed water pressure transmitter and comparing with the drum and feed water controller set point

water Level gauges in super critical boiler

In plant where steam is used primarily for generating power, water and steam cycle becomes more complicated. Some of these are reffered to supercritical boiler where steam is produced in the pressure exceeding 220 bar. At this pressure the density of water and steam are same. Because there is no difference in density these boilers does not require water level  guages because there is no water level. the supercritical boiler is also called once through boiler as it does not have drum.  After the water is converted into steam in the boiler it passes through the superheater coil, more tubes are exposed to the flue gases to increase the temperature of steam. As steam passes through these tubes the temperature of steam further increases and forms superheated steam. (If the saturated steam which is heated again is converted into supersatured steam.)
